I installed the portable version of KeePass 2.19 on a new Fedora 16 system
that has Mono 2.10.5 installed from the Fedora repo. Every time I try to
unlock a file, the program crashes.

Steps to reproduce: 

1) Open a file
2) ctrl-f to search for a password
3) Copy a password with ctrl-c
4) Go do other stuff
5) Come back later, database has automatically locked itself
6) Hit ctrl-l to unlock
7) Type in my master password and hit enter
8) Program pauses for a few seconds, then crashes

The console has this output in it:


System.ArgumentOutOfRangeException: Argument is out of range.

I posted a message on the KeePass forums, and one of their developers looked
at the stack trace and said that there wasn't any KeePass code involved, so
he thought that the problem was with Mono.
